    Why money was created? To facilitate trade rather than having to "barter" for goods and services. As society became more organized, some kind of medium was necessary for the exchange of goods/services. The medium would have to have some intrinsic value in and of itself and be accepted by the entire society. The first money medium was metal......silver and later on gold. This medium was used until the idea of fiat (paper currency) was developed to further enable the settlement of trade contracts. The fiat currency (paper) has value because it is backed by the taxing power of the nation that uses it. The value of a currency can either fall or rise in value, depending on the credibility of the nation that is issuing the currency. Nations that have stable governments and strong economies always have strong currencies that are accepted by all who are in the worldwide marketplace. A complete discussion of this subject would consume many volumes.
